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
973468568 39 745636327 3874469262
81151881381 107846169
81151881381 107846169
324 101 366 9905
All about undefined
Interested in learning more?
81151881381 107846169
324 101 366 9905
See more
33 391130
061 2581469222 826
See more
278472863 01356494168 99713456
4392931 55281 3817144
See more